MySQL - Administration avancée

Formation : 12148

RÉFÉRENCE INTERNE DE LA FORMATION :

MY-ADAV

Description de la formation

Durée : 4 jour(s) –> 28 h

Moyens de la formation :
 Formation présentielle - 1 poste par stagiaire - 1 vidéo
projecteur - Support de cours fourni à chaque stagiaire

Modalités pédagogiques :
 Exposés - Cas pratiques - Synthèse

A l’issue de ce stage les participants seront en mesure de :
Identifier, anticiper et régler les problèmes de performances de votre serveur de
bases de données MySQL et de son environnement - Connaître l'architecture de MySQL - Bien choisir votre moteur de stockage - Choisir les bons
types de données - Optimiser les requêtes - Optimiser le serveur MySQL - Identifier les goulots d'étranglement - Gérer les caches et les buffers.

Prérequis :
Connaître le langage SQL.

Suivi :
Le suivi de l’exécution et l’appréciation des résultats sont exprimés par le stagiaire dans une « évaluation de stage »
complétée en fin de formation. Ce document est remis au responsable ordonnateur de la formation, accompagné
des feuilles d’émargements, et d’une « Attestation de formation » établie en original.

PROGRAMME

 THÉORIE ET ARCHITECTURE
Architecture de MySQL
Architecture client-serveur
Les outils de mesure de performance

 OPTIMISATION DU SCHÉMA
Normalisation
Les types de données
Partitionnement
Index

 OPTIMISATION DES REQUÊTES
La commande EXPLAIN
L'optimiseur / planificateur
Trouver les requêtes problématiques

 CACHE ET BUFFER DE MYSQL
Le cache de requêtes
Le cache de threads
Le cache de tables
Le cache de requêtes

 SPÉCIFICITÉS DES MOTEURS DE STOCKAGE
MyISAM
InnoDB
MEMORY
Autres moteurs

Destinataires de la formation

Administrateurs de base de données, concepteurs, architectes et développeurs Webmaster.

Mots-clés en rapport avec la formation

bases de données MySQL